**Capacity note — Vellastra dispatch simulator.** For the eng sync: simulating the 40-car Marrowgate tower at 10x speed saturates one worker at roughly 9k rider events/sec, so we'll shard by bank rather than by floor. Memory stays flat if the event ring is sized correctly. The knobs we propose locking in are these.

tuning table, hahof-tafop:
RATE_LIMITS = {
    "ulaix": 10,
    "wenath": 1,
}

Test plan note: the Birchloft notifier emits roughly 40k log lines per minute, so the sampling layer must be verified before release. Confirm the 1-in-50 sample rate holds under load, that error-level lines bypass sampling entirely, and that trace IDs survive the filter. Run the soak test for two hours against staging. The sampling-config endpoint used by the test harness authenticates with the token below.

login token, yajeg-fawif: eyJhbGciOiJIUzI1NiIsInR5cCI6IkpXVCJ9.eyJzdWIiOiIEdPQYnZXaZIn0.HSRTnYZBx0Qc

## TileForge Cache Layer — Environment Variables

The Glacierline tile-rendering cache now fronts all map requests for the Pondermill deployment. Key variables: TILE_CACHE_TTL (seconds, default 900), TILE_CACHE_MAX_MB (per-node memory cap), and TILE_CACHE_EVICT_POLICY (lru or random). Changes require a rolling restart of the renderer pods. The cache cluster authenticates via a shared token that must be present in each node's env file. Add the following line to enable authenticated cache writes.

sealed setting: VAULT_KEY8=8e093468